AI圈惊现“教科书级”投毒事件:Karpathy发帖警示,千万级明星库litellm受波及

AI圈惊现“教科书级”投毒事件:Karpathy警示,千万级库litellm受波及

事件概述
近日,AI开源社区发生一起引发广泛关注的供应链攻击事件。前特斯拉AI总监、OpenAI创始成员安德烈·卡帕西(Andrej Karpathy)在社交媒体上发文警示,一个名为`llm-nginx-adapter`的恶意软件包通过仿冒合法库的方式潜入Python包索引(PyPI),成功“投毒”了下载量超过**1000万次**的明星AI库`litellm`的依赖链。这一事件被业内人士称为“教科书级”的供应链攻击案例,暴露了AI开源生态的脆弱环节。

攻击手法分析
此次攻击呈现出高度专业化的特征:

1. **精准仿冒**:攻击者创建了与合法库`llm-nginx-adapter`(由BerriAI开发)同名的恶意包,利用大小写混淆或细微拼写差异进行伪装。

2. **依赖链渗透**:恶意包通过`litellm`的依赖关系间接传播。`litellm`作为流行的LLM统一接口库,被众多AI应用直接或间接依赖,形成了“攻击一点,波及全网”的扩散效应。

3. **代码混淆与检测规避**:恶意代码经过多层混淆处理,并设置了环境检测机制,在非分析环境下隐蔽执行,增加了安全人员逆向分析的难度。

潜在风险与影响
– **数据泄露风险**:恶意代码具备收集环境变量、系统信息及敏感数据的能力,可能窃取API密钥、模型配置等核心资产。
– **后门植入隐患**:攻击者可在受感染机器上建立持久化访问通道,为后续攻击创造条件。
– **信任危机**:事件动摇了开发者对开源生态的信任基础,尤其是对PyPI等公共仓库的依赖安全性产生质疑。

行业反思与应对建议
卡帕西的警示引发了AI社区对供应链安全的深度思考:

1. **依赖审查制度化**:企业应建立第三方库引入的严格审查机制,包括来源验证、代码扫描和动态行为监控。

2. **签名验证普及**:推动包管理平台强制要求数字签名验证,确保软件包完整性和来源可信。

3. **纵深防御策略**:除了依赖检查,还需在运行时实施网络隔离、权限最小化和行为监控等多层防护。

4. **社区协作强化**:建立更快速的安全事件响应与通报机制,形成开源社区共同防御体系。

结语
此次“教科书级”投毒事件为高速发展的AI行业敲响了安全警钟。在拥抱开源协作效率的同时,必须构建与之匹配的安全治理能力。未来,AI基础设施的安全性或将成为影响技术落地速度的关键变量,需要开发者、企业及平台方共同构建更健壮的防御生态。

相关文章